So, anti-Bankster David L. van der Beek is running for Governor on the Constitution Party Ticket. A welcome addition to our movement, and probably a better candidate than either a Democrat or Republican would be.
The Constitution Party has its flaws, however. They are excellent on some issues, sound money and II Amendment rights among them, but sometimes have problems with free trade, war-on-drugs, and even some Church/ State issues.
Like GOPer Rand Paul, he deserves encouragement, and assistance where he is right, but he probably will have to be watched closely where he is wrong!
Let's see how he moves, freedomward or toward theocracy?
